
Why This Matters for Your Skin?
Every time you use a makeup brush, it collects more than just product — it traps oil, dead skin cells, and everyday environmental impurities. When brushes aren’t cleaned properly, that buildup transfers back onto your skin, increasing the risk of clogged pores, irritation, and unexpected breakouts.
Consistent deep cleaning keeps your tools fresh and hygienic, allowing your makeup to apply more smoothly and blend more evenly. It also protects the quality of your bristles, helping your brushes last longer while supporting clearer, healthier-looking skin over time.

How often should I clean my makeup brushes?
How often should I clean my makeup brushes?
For best results, clean brushes used for liquid or cream products at least once a week, and brushes for powders every 1–2 weeks. Regular cleaning helps prevent bacteria buildup and keeps your skin healthy.
